    My good friend Jiggs has had some health issues of late, and we decided that what he needed was the best medicine I know....time out on the water!

    We've had a lot of rain in this area, and I knew Clark's Hill would be stained in the upper end where I usually fish. We did a little looking and tried a couple of different creeks. The air temp started in the 30's and barely made it to 50°. The water temps ranged from 46 to 48°. While the fishing was never fast, it was steady, and we were rewarded with some excellent quality fish, including a pair of back to back two pounders!

    Dark colors worked best in the stained water, and we were blessed to put together a nice box of fish. Afterwards, we both agreed that we needed another dose of this medicine real soon!

    I was in SC Little River this weekend, before the rain and it was pretty nasty muddy from just below the 378 bridge on up. Buffalo Creek was much warmer than anywhere else I went but I never marked anything in there. There was a concentration of boats in there and I never saw them get anything as I was easing past them. Soap Creek looked much better and I marked a good bit more in there. They bit very early then shut down for me.
